Output 6c90170f5d7ce25fa5d810afc9a282f7222a778f18515da65f0ace4eaf3c57f2:1

value
10954078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ff2dce18c3ec8eb56b3df590865755fdf3300e OP_EQUAL
address
3MCXYYdpWnjBE2NY8U1FKXpfgyuRpa8fnb
transaction
6c90170f5d7ce25fa5d810afc9a282f7222a778f18515da65f0ace4eaf3c57f2
spent
false